How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Electrical Maintenance Engineer (Contract)

    Location: Peterborough
    Industry: Construction Materials Manufacturing
    Rate: £33.00 – £35.00 p/h (Outside IR35)
    Shift: 4 on 4 off – Days (6:00am – 6:00pm)

    We’re looking for an Electrical Maintenance Engineer to join a busy manufacturing site. This is a hands-on role with a strong electrical bias, supporting production through a mix of reactive and planned maintenance.

    Key Responsibilities:

    Carry out electrical maintenance, fault finding, and repairs
    Support reactive breakdowns and PPM activities
    Work on 3-phase systems, motors, inverters, and control panels
    Assist with electrical installations and modifications
    Help improve machine reliability and efficiency
    Requirements:

    Level 3 engineering qualification
    Strong electrical fault-finding skills (PLC knowledge beneficial but not essential)
    Experience working with 3-phase systems, drives, motors, and control equipment
    Ability to read and work from electrical drawings
    Heavy industry background (beneficial)
    Benefits:

    4 on 4 off
    Immediate Start
    Outside IR35 contract
    3 month rolling with likelihood to extend
